Sonographer Work Summary<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"YatesboroThere are more than one acceptable tit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also referred to as sonogram techs, di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ers) and ultrasound technologists. No matter what their title is, they all have the same primary job description, which is to implement diagnostic ultrasound procedures on patients. While many practice as generalists there are specialties within the field, for instance in cardiology and pediatrics.
